Brief summary

This prospective cohort study was conducted with the aim of comparing relevant clinical outcomes which included intra (surgical time and blood loss), post-operative outcomes (range of motion, function, complications and revisions) and return to activity between imageless and image-based surgical system in medial unicondylar knee arthroplasty

Detailed description

this prospective cohort study was conducted between 1st June 2015 and 1st July 2018 at Bhumibol Adulyadej Hospital, Bangkok, Thailand. A total of 33 medial compartment OA knee patients were randomly allocated to MAKO or NAVIO robotic assisted UKA. The outcomes assessed were intra-operative outcomes (operative time, blood loss) and postoperative outcomes (function, complications and revision) at 1 year after surgery.

Inclusion criteria

* patients were those deemed suitable for unicondylar knee arthroplasty surgery * patients who could give informed consent * patients who willing to attend the prescribed follow-up.

Exclusion criteria

* Patients who have medial osteoarthritis knee with following condition: 1. Ligament insufficiency (anterior cruciate ligament rupture, collateral ligament insufficiency). 2. Inflammatory arthritis 3. A deformity requiring augmentation 4. Neurological movement disorders 5. pathology of the feet, ankles, hips, or opposite knee causing significant pain or gait alterations * Patients who ultimately required a total knee arthroplasty (valgus greater than 14 degree, multiple compartment osteoarthritis were contraindications to unicondylar knee arthroplasty.
